Как в Yii2 сделать запись в 3 таблицы?

Есть три таблицы:
property - объекты недвижимости (id, name, ....)
property_props - свойства объектов недвижимости (id, name)
property_props_values - значения свойств (id, property_id, prop_id, value)

Необходимо сделать 2 вещи:
1. В форме редактирования (_form.php) необходимо отображать свойства из таблицы property_props
2. При сохранении объекта недвижимости необходимо записывать значение свойство в таблицу property_props_values

Покидайте ссылок на примеры такой реализации или предложите лучший вариант
  • Вопрос задан
  • 198 просмотров
Решения вопроса 2
Связь Many To Many, в официальной документации есть описание
Ответ написан
Комментировать
jacksparrow
@jacksparrow
Ваша задача решается стандартными средствами обернутыми в транзакцию.
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ы